Postcode B74 2FE is located in a major urban area, within the Streetly ward of Walsall in the West Midlands region, and forms part of the Streetly South area. It has very low deprivation and very low crime levels, with around 18.3 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 81% below the West Midlands average of 97 per 1,000. The average income per household in Streetly South is £60,233 per year. The nearest station is Butlers Lane, about 2.6 miles away. There are 5 primary and 1 secondary schools in the area. There are 2 parks nearby, the closest medium park is Blackwood Park.
Streetly South has a very low level of deprivation, ranked at position 31,332 out of 32,844 areas in the United Kingdom, placing it within the bottom 5% least deprived areas in England.
Streetly South has a very low crime rate, with approximately 18.3 reported incidents per 1,000 population each year.
